Recalls of Chinese-manufactured products recently have gained significant attention. Recalls of Chinese-manufactured drywall, malamine-tainted pet food and milk, lead-tainted toys, and many other products show that an ever expanding list of companies face the challenge of responding to allegations that their Chinese-manufactured products might pose dangers to their customers. As they confront the threat of product recalls and bet-your-company product liability claims, companies in virtually every economic sector must consider whether they have adequate protections in place both to minimize the likelihood of a Chinese-related product causing potential liability or recalls, and to protect against the financial and reputational consequences if a problem arises.

This 90-minute webinar considers (i) how companies can safeguard their businesses through effective quality control and contracting methods, (ii) the development of an effective first-response plan, (iii) the availability of innovative risk management techniques and proven insurance approaches, and (iv) important tips for effectively defending product liability claims involving Chinese-manufactured products.
